Output 19d1da7294e17f315a363bcd0a7f29febffec0a56c921bb32d25c81b63241335:41

value
8388608
script pubkey
OP_0 OP_PUSHBYTES_20 294949cadedcb9c81390ef8087ad62550d920f09
address
bc1q99y5njk7mjuusyusa7qg0ttz25xeyrcf6sncy7
transaction
19d1da7294e17f315a363bcd0a7f29febffec0a56c921bb32d25c81b63241335
confirmations
131459
spent
true